The Kerala Congress is a collective name for a few regional political parties in the state of Kerala, India. The mass base of these parties predominantly consists of Christians from the southern districts of Kottayam and Idukki, immigrants in northern Kerala districts, and the Nairs from Kottarakkara and Pathanapuram in Kollam district.
